Amy Adams has been nominated for Six Oscars and lost ALL Six 🤯 Here are the six times she was nominated and who she lost to: 2006: Junebug (Best Supporting Actress) Lost to: Rachel Weisz (The Constant Gardener) 2009: Doubt (Best Supporting Actress) Lost to: Penélope Cruz (Vicky Cristina Barcelona) 2011: The Fighter (Best Supporting Actress) Lost to: Melissa Leo (The Fighter) 2013: The Master (Best Supporting Actress) Lost to: Anne Hathaway (Les Misérables) 2014: American Hustle (Best Actress) Lost to: Cate Blanchett (Blue Jasmine) 2019: Vice (Best Supporting Actress) Lost to: Regina King (If Beale Street Could Talk). Her performance in Arrival (2016) is considered to be one of the biggest snubs in recent history, as she wasn't even nominated despite being a heavy favourite.

The reason we know dinosaurs existed, and were wiped out by an asteroid, is that no matter where you dig in the world, you’ll find a distinct layer of clay. All dinosaur fossils are found below this layer, and never above it! This layer has iridium that is very rare on earth but found in asteroids. It is called K-T (Short for Cretaceous-Tertiary) boundary

Christopher Nolan on the making of The Dark Knight Rises: “There are no good third sequels, basically. Rocky III maybe. But they are very difficult. So my instinct was to change genres. The first one is an origin story. The second one is a crime drama very much like Heat, and the third one, we needed to blow up bigger, because you can’t scale down. The audience doesn’t give you any choice, but nor can you go back and do what you did before. So you’ve got to shift genres. We went for the historical epic, the disaster film, The Towering Inferno meets Doctor Zhivago.” Source: Tom Shone’s book “The Nolan Variations”.
